About the DGA licence

The Spillemyndigheden licence is Denmark’s national gambling licence, comparable in strictness to the UK Gambling Commission. It mandates ROFUS self-exclusion, deposit limits and tax-free winnings for Danish players.

For UK players it has no local effect: a casino serving Great Britain must hold a UKGC licence. A Danish licence is a sign of a well-regulated operator, but it does not authorise UK play.

How to verify the licence

For Danish play, check the Spillemyndigheden licensee list at spillemyndigheden.dk. For UK play, confirm a valid UKGC licence at gamblingcommission.gov.uk.
